Tena's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Divide Tena's SSA record in two at 1950 and the more recent half accounts for 69%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 31%, consistent with a name still gaining ground rather than fading. Its calmest year was 2002,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1962 peak of 345,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Tena?
Since 1880, Social Security records show 8,186 babies named Tena. Across the full SSA archive it ranks #1,884 of 72,339 girls' names by total births. In 2025, it holds #14,948 of 17,297 among girls. Its busiest year on record was 1962, with 345 births.
Where does Tena sit in the SSA name archive?
According to the U.S. Social Security Administration, Tena ranks #1,884 of 72,339 girls' names by all-time recorded births (highest first) and #14,948 of 17,297 among girls' names in 2025. All-time ordinal matches browse popularity (total births DESC); the current ordinal uses the 2025 SSA file. See /methodology#corpus-placement.
When was Tena most popular?
Tena was most popular in the 1960s decade with 2,482 total births. The single peak year was 1962.
Where is Tena most popular?
The top states for the name Tena are Texas (406 births), Illinois (297 births), California (268 births).
How long has the name Tena been used?
Tena has been recorded in Social Security data since 1880, spanning 146 years of data through 2025.
